Cal. Food & Agric. Code § 59945

Funds

Known as the Agricultural Producers Marketing Law

The act spans §§ 59501–60016 (158 sections).

Amended by Stats. 1967, Ch. 1186.

Upon the request of any marketing program committee, the director shall confer with the committee or its representatives prior to fixing the amount or proportion of any fees of the marketing program which are payable to the department for maintenance of the department in the performance of the duties which are required by this chapter.
